Enchantment Table Mechanics
The enchantment table uses experience levels and lapis lazuli to apply enchantments. The more bookshelves nearby, the higher the maximum enchantment level you can access. But there is a cap—you don’t need endless bookshelves.
Exactly 15 bookshelves placed correctly around the table provide the maximum enchantment level of 30. Adding more than 15 won’t increase the enchantment level any further. This is a practical limit you should keep in mind.
Additionally, the enchantment options are random within the level range, so having a full setup doesn’t guarantee the perfect enchantment every time. Maximum Enchantment Levels
Enchantments get stronger with more bookshelves. The highest level is 30. To reach level 30, you need 15 bookshelves. Each bookshelf adds some power. After 15 shelves, adding more does not help. The enchantment table will not get stronger beyond this point.
Bookshelf Placement Rules
Bookshelves must be placed near the enchantment table. They need one block of air between them and the table. Shelves can be in a square or line around the table. They can be placed up to two blocks high. Shelves must be on the same level or one block above the table. Placing shelves too far or with no space breaks their effect.

Compact Bookshelf Layouts
If you have limited space, compact bookshelf layouts are your best friend. You need 15 bookshelves placed exactly one block away from the enchantment table to reach the maximum enchantment level of 30.
A simple layout places the enchantment table in the center with bookshelves forming a square or U-shape around it. For example:
- Place the enchantment table on the ground.
- Leave a one-block gap on all sides.
- Surround three sides with 5 bookshelves each, stacked one block high.
This layout uses 15 bookshelves efficiently and keeps the setup compact. You can also stack bookshelves two blocks high for a more vertical design, saving floor space while maintaining effectiveness.
